Feb 23, 2017 - Here is a photograph of a woman in a Chanel skirtsuit on 1959. As you can see in the picture, there is a high neckline, with the skirt down past the knees. The overcoat and skirt are the same gingham pattern. The woman's silhouette is fitted and straight. Her hair is up and she finished the look with a hat which was very common for this time. -Serina Sabedra 2/23/17

Famed for her invention of the little black dress and Chanel No 5 perfume, Gabrielle “Coco” Chanel’s appeal has endured for almost a century so far, and there is no sign of her influence waning any time soon. Chanel was a free thinker, wearing loose, boyish clothes because they suited her. She didn’t demand that people follow her; in fact, her original hat designs for other people were the same confections of frills and lace as were seen in other Edwardian fashions.
